Service Animal Schools

This page mostly lists dog guide schools located near Massachusetts. If you are interested in schools in other parts of the country, you can find a more complete list on the Guide Dog Schools and Associations page of the American Council of the Blind website.

The Fidelco Guide Dog Foundation provides in-community training to people throughout New England and the East Coast.

The Seeing Eye provides training to people in the continental US, Canada, and Puerto Rico. They also have a handbook describing dog guide access laws in each state.

The Guide Dog Foundation for the Blind is based in Long Island, New York, but they serve people throughout the U.S. and Canada, as well as other countries. They provide a variety of training options: in-residence, home training, and a combination of both to best meet the needs of their applicants.

Guiding Eyes for the Blind has an unlimited service area.

Guide Dog Users, Inc. is a peer support group for dog guide users. It is also an affiliate of the American Council of the Blind.
